Many homeowners wait too long to address roof issues. • Small problems grow into expensive repairs when ignored. • Here are the warning signs that need immediate attention:[4]

  • Missing, cracked, or curling shingles
  • Water stains on ceilings or walls
  • Granules collecting in gutters
  • Daylight visible through roof boards
  • Sagging areas or uneven roof lines
  • Moss or algae growth
  • Higher energy bills from poor insulation
  • Your roof is over 15-20 years old

Cost and Value

Several factors affect the total cost of your roofing project:

  • Roof size and complexity (steep slopes, multiple levels, dormers)
  • Material selection (basic vs. premium options)
  • Removal and disposal of old roofing
  • Decking repairs or replacement
  • Ventilation improvements
  • Flashing around chimneys, vents, and valleys
  • Permit fees and dump fees
  • Season and scheduling

Will my insurance cover the cost?

Insurance coverage depends on the cause of damage and your policy terms. • Storm damage from wind, hail, or fallen trees is typically covered. • Wear and tear from age is usually not covered. • We help document damage and work with your insurance adjuster.

What warranty do I receive?

You receive two warranties: a manufacturer’s warranty on materials (typically 25-50 years depending on product) and our workmanship warranty (typically 10 years). • We explain all warranty details before you sign.

Can you work in winter?

Yes, we work year-round in St. Joseph. • Some materials require minimum temperatures for installation. • We schedule around weather conditions to ensure proper performance.

How do I choose between repair and replacement?

Our inspection reveals the extent of damage and remaining roof life. • Minor damage on a newer roof makes repair sensible. • Widespread damage on an older roof makes replacement more cost-effective. • We provide honest recommendations based on your situation.
